11. Correspondence to Bob Baily, Coordinator of Northern Cheyenne Research Project from Rupert Costo, 11/1/73 and correspondence from Bob Bailey to "Human Being," no date. Concerns strip-mining operations and gasification plants for Eastern Montana and the Northern Cheyenne Reservation, Rupert Costo's offer of help

The Rupert Costo Library of the American Indian consists of about 7,000 volumes and over 9,000 documents, pamphlets, tape recordings, slides, and art work. The Library was formed by Rupert and Jeannette Costo when they merged their private collections after their marriage in 1954. The material was collected over a period of fifty years.
